The Digital Embrace: Connection and Its Consequences

Technology has undeniably revolutionized how we live, work, and interact. From the smartphones in our pockets to the smart homes that anticipate our needs, digital integration is no longer a luxury but a fundamental aspect of contemporary existence. The internet has shrunk the world, providing unprecedented access to information, global communities, and a plethora of services. We can connect with loved ones across continents, learn new skills at our own pace, and even manage our daily errands with a few taps on a screen.

However, this digital embrace is not without its complexities. The constant influx of notifications, the curated realities presented on social media, and the potential for digital addiction can lead to increased stress, anxiety, and a sense of disconnect from our immediate surroundings. Striking a healthy balance between our online and offline lives is paramount. This involves setting boundaries, consciously limiting screen time, and prioritizing face-to-face interactions. It also means being discerning about the information we consume and recognizing the difference between genuine connection and superficial engagement. The digital world offers immense opportunities, but it requires mindful navigation to ensure it enriches, rather than detracts from, our overall quality of life.

Navigating the Complexities of Urban and Suburban Existence

Modern living is often associated with urban and suburban environments, each presenting its own unique set of challenges and opportunities. Cities offer unparalleled access to culture, entertainment, and career prospects, but they can also be characterized by high living costs, crowded spaces, and a faster pace of life. Suburban living, on the other hand, often provides a greater sense of space and tranquility, but may require longer commutes and offer fewer immediate amenities.

Regardless of the chosen environment, adapting to the nuances of modern residential life is key. This includes understanding the importance of sustainable practices, from reducing waste to conserving energy. It also involves actively participating in community life, whether through local events, volunteering, or simply fostering positive relationships with neighbors. The way we choose to live within our homes and communities has a ripple effect, impacting our personal well-being and the broader environment. Embracing sustainable choices and fostering a sense of connection can transform even the most bustling metropolis or quiet suburb into a more livable and enjoyable space.
